A Pender Island woman says she was subjected to a bizarre session involving a massage therapist talking about his sexual prowess while she was unclothed on the massage table. She says after she posted on a local website, other women contacted her. Shannon Broad also wants to know why it has taken so long for the investigation. After Global News started asking the BC College of Massage Therapists contacted the women to say there will be a decision on the matter in early April.
